Publication number: 20220341992Abstract: Described herein is a method for determining a presence of anomalous conditions in a switching apparatus installed in an electric line of an electric power distribution grid. The method includes a sequence of steps for adjusting a lumped-parameter model describing, for each electric phase, the behavior of the switching apparatus during the opening maneuvers of the switching apparatus. Simulation values provided by the lumped-parameter model are used for calculating estimation values indicative of the amounts of arc energy released by the breaking components of the switching apparatus during the opening maneuvers of the switching apparatus.Type: ApplicationFiled: April 6, 2022Publication date: October 27, 2022Inventors: Pierantonio Arrighetti, Enrico Ragaini

Patent number: 11451042Abstract: A method for identifying a fault event in an electric power distribution grid sector including one or more electric loads and having a coupling node with a main grid, at which a grid current adsorbed by said electric loads is detectable. The method allows determining whether a detected anomalous variation of the grid current, adsorbed at the electric coupling node, is due to the start of a characteristic transitional operating period of an electric load or is due to an electric fault.Type: GrantFiled: April 24, 2018Date of Patent: September 20, 2022Assignee: ABB S.PA.Inventors: Enrico Ragaini, Daniele Angelosante, Lorenzo Fagiano

Patent number: 10527657Abstract: An electrical quantity measuring system includes an electrical circuit of an electrical distribution network and an electrical quantity measuring apparatus. The apparatus includes a synchronization module structured to generate a synchronization signal; and a first measurement apparatus connectable to an electrical circuit and structured to receive the synchronization signal and provide a first Fourier transform coefficients representing a first electrical quantity associated with the electrical circuit and a first delay value depending on a time offset between a measurement instant associated with the measure of the first electrical quantity and a reception instant of the synchronization signal at the first measurement apparatus. The measuring apparatus also comprises a processing module structured to process the first Fourier transform coefficients and the first delay value and provide first time-shifted Fourier transform coefficients representing a first synchronized measured electrical quantity.Type: GrantFiled: April 30, 2018Date of Patent: January 7, 2020Assignee: ABB S.P.A.Inventors: Enrico Ragaini, Emilio Locatelli

Patent number: 9887531Abstract: Method of protecting a distribution network with a line interconnecting busbars, each busbar being connectable, by means of switching devices adjacent to the busbar, to the line and to loads and/or generators. The method divides the distribution network in multiple protection areas, each comprises a busbar, a protection device and an area controller. Upon a change in connect status of a distribution feeder line, load or generator connectable to one of the busbar, the logic controller in this protection area re-calculates the short circuit level of the areas. Based on the recalculated short circuit levels, the protection settings of the areas may be adapted. The embodiment also provides a system and computer program product adapted to perform the method.Type: GrantFiled: April 30, 2014Date of Patent: February 6, 2018Assignee: ABB Research LTDInventors: Alexandre Oudalov, Antonio Fidigatti, Dmitry Ishchenko, Enrico Ragaini, James Stoupis, Luca Milani

Patent number: 9787095Abstract: The invention relates to a method for managing the load profile of a low or medium voltage electric network that is supplied by at least an electric power source. The electric network comprises one or more electric loads and one or more controllable switching devices for disconnecting/connecting said electric loads from/with said electric power source. The method comprises the step of measuring a time window from a reference instant, the step of determining at least a check instant comprised in said time window and the step of executing a load profile control procedure at said check instant. In a further aspect, the invention relates to a control system for executing the above described method.Type: GrantFiled: March 15, 2012Date of Patent: October 10, 2017Assignee: ABB S.p.A.Inventors: Enrico Ragaini, Antonio Fidigatti, Federico Silvestro, Andrea Morini, Alessandro De Danieli
